Joseph qualified as an associate at JHA in December 2017. His practice is primarily focused on tax disputes and he has particular experience in direct tax cases and group litigation. He has represented clients at all levels of the UK courts and tax tribunals, including in several cases before the Supreme Court challenging the lawfulness of UK corporate tax charges and in judicial review proceedings reviewing HMRC decisions.

Joseph also acts for clients on a wide variety of commercial, corporate and intellectual property law matters.

He has written for various legal and tax publications, including Tax Journal, CCH Daily incorporating Accountancy Live and fivehundred magazine (The Legal 500).
